Percutaneous endoscopic gastrostomy buttons in children: superior to tubes

Insights

Percutaneous endoscopic gastrostomy (PEG) buttons are comparable to PEG tubes, with buttons showing fewer dislodgements and enabling earlier hospital discharge for pediatric patients. This study highlights PEG buttons as a safe and effective enteral access option.

Area of Science:

  • Pediatric Gastroenterology
  • Minimally Invasive Procedures
  • Medical Device Comparison

Background:

  • Limited comparative data exists for percutaneous endoscopic gastrostomy (PEG) tubes versus PEG buttons.
  • Primary PEG buttons offer a single-step, low-profile enteral access solution with potential for reduced complications.

Purpose of the Study:

  • To compare the outcomes of percutaneous endoscopic gastrostomy (PEG) tubes and PEG buttons in pediatric patients.
  • To evaluate differences in complications, hospital stay, and device-related issues between PEG tubes and buttons.

Main Methods:

  • Retrospective review of pediatric patients undergoing PEG tube or button placement from January 2006 to August 2007.
  • Statistical analysis using chi-squared and t-tests to compare patient characteristics and outcomes.
  • Power analysis determined a required sample size of 105 patients per group.

Main Results:

  • A total of 223 children (110 PEG tubes, 113 PEG buttons) were analyzed.
  • No significant differences were observed in operative time, intraoperative complications, clogging, breakage, infections, ED visits, or readmissions.
  • PEG buttons were associated with shorter hospital stays (60% discharged after one night vs. 25% for PEG tubes; P < .001) and fewer dislodgements (4 vs. 15; P < .05).

Conclusions:

  • Percutaneous endoscopic gastrostomy (PEG) buttons demonstrate a lower rate of dislodgement compared to PEG tubes.
  • Infection rates were comparable between PEG buttons and PEG tubes.
  • Pediatric patients with PEG buttons experienced earlier hospital discharge, suggesting clinical comparability with improved safety regarding dislodgement.

Enteral Nutrition II: Nasointestinal and Gastrostomy Feeding

Enteral nutrition encompasses various methods of delivering nutrition directly to the gastrointestinal (GI) tract, bypassing traditional oral intake. It is particularly beneficial for patients who cannot eat by mouth but have a functioning digestive system. Key methods include nasointestinal feeding, gastrostomy, and jejunostomy, each suited to different clinical scenarios based on the patient's needs and condition.

Enteral Nutrition I: Orogastric and Nasogastric Feeding

Enteral nutrition delivers nutrients directly to the stomach or small intestine through a tube. This method is appropriate for patients who cannot eat but still have a functioning digestive system. It is also beneficial for individuals with swallowing difficulties, anorexia, malabsorption, or those who have undergone gastrointestinal (GI) surgery.

Endoscopic Procedures I: Esophagogastroduodenoscopy

An Esophagogastroduodenoscopy (EGD) is a diagnostic procedure in which an endoscopist uses a flexible, lighted endoscope to visualize the upper gastrointestinal (GI) tract. The procedure includes visualizing the oropharynx, esophagus, stomach, and the first part of the small intestine, the duodenum.

Pyloric Obstruction

Pyloric obstruction, also referred to as gastric outlet obstruction, is a condition characterized by narrowing or blockage at the pylorus—the muscular valve regulating the flow of stomach contents into the duodenum. When this passage becomes impaired, the stomach cannot effectively empty its contents into the small intestine. Endoscopic Procedures III: Video Capsule Endoscopy

Capsule endoscopy, or wireless or video capsule endoscopy, is a diagnostic procedure for examining the entire gastrointestinal tract. Patients swallow a capsule about the size of a vitamin tablet. The capsule is equipped with a transmitter, a battery, an LED light source, and a color video camera to capture images throughout the gastrointestinal tract.
